Я плохо знаком с Ubuntu, и я установил python-flask
и apache2 на моей машине. Я хочу выполнить проект Python, который представлен в aws сервере. Когда я выполняю код, он успешно работает на порте 0.0.0.0:5000, но когда я открываю его в браузере, он показывает Unable to connect
. Почему это происходит?
Адрес 0.0.0.0 является метаадресом non-routable, используемым для обозначения недопустимой, неизвестной или неприменимой цели. … В контексте серверов, 0.0.0.0 означает "все адреса IPv4 на локальной машине".
Поэтому используйте другой IP-адрес или localhost
(127.0.0.1
) протестировать Ваше приложение локально. Для доступа к приложению от другого hotsts в сети проверьте IP-адрес через
ip addr | awk '/inet / && ! /lo$/ {split($2, a, "/"); print a[1]}'